Output e730f85302096ede2470d60b3ab52b4c843ac9a0381cb4727468278bd9c97deb:7

value
57809346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8b1d0c912ad541700afe39f22ee7afdf09e1aa2 OP_EQUAL
address
MQjjaZyDugzeAW7AaYHXAhxnBLCFuAgFbx
transaction
e730f85302096ede2470d60b3ab52b4c843ac9a0381cb4727468278bd9c97deb
spent
true